On average across the year,
yes, Burkina Faso is hotter than
Uzbekistan
.
Burkina Faso has an average temperature of 29°C/84°F and Uzbekistan has an average temperature of 15°C/59°F.
Burkina Faso's hottest month is April, with an average maximum temperature of 41°C/106°F, which is hotter than Uzbekistan's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 37°C/99°F).
On average across the year, no, Burkina Faso is not colder than Uzbekistan . Burkina Faso has an average minimum temperature of 23°C/73°F and Uzbekistan has an average minimum temperature of 9°C/48°F.
On average across the year,
yes, Burkina Faso has more rain than
Uzbekistan. Burkina Faso has an average annual rainfall of 581mm and Uzbekistan has an average annual rainfall of 101mm.
Burkina Faso's wettest month is August, with an average monthly rainfall of 177mm, which is wetter than Uzbekistan's wettest month (March, with an average monthly rainfall of 20mm).
